Browse Source

! More bugfixes

Signed-off-by: Michael Eshom <[email protected]>
Michael Eshom 11 năm trước cách đây
mục cha
commit
381d04f0f6

+ 2 - 2
Sources/PersonalMessage.php

@@ -108,7 +108,7 @@ function MessageMain()
 				AND in_inbox = {int:in_inbox}',
 			array(
 				'current_member' => $user_info['id'],
-				'in_inbox' => 0,
+				'in_inbox' => 1,
 			)
 		);
 		
@@ -3196,7 +3196,7 @@ function ManageLabels()
 			$inserts = array();
 			foreach($labels_to_add AS $label)
 			{
-				$inserts[] = array($label, $user_info['id']);
+				$inserts[] = array($user_info['id'], $label);
 			}
 			
 			$smcFunc['db_insert']('', '{db_prefix}pm_labels', array('id_member' => 'int', 'name' => 'string-30'), $inserts, array());

+ 1 - 1
Themes/default/PersonalMessage.template.php

@@ -1829,7 +1829,7 @@ function template_add_rule()
 		foreach ($context['labels'] as $label)
 			if ($label['id'] != -1)
 				echo '
-							<option value="', ($label['id'] + 1), '" ', $action['t'] == 'lab' && $action['v'] == $label['id'] ? 'selected="selected"' : '', '>', $label['name'], '</option>';
+							<option value="', ($label['id']), '" ', $action['t'] == 'lab' && $action['v'] == $label['id'] ? 'selected="selected"' : '', '>', $label['name'], '</option>';
 
 		echo '
 						</select>

+ 1 - 1
other/upgrade_2-1_mysql.sql

@@ -637,7 +637,7 @@ ADD COLUMN in_inbox tinyint(3) NOT NULL default '0';
 		$smcFunc['db_query']('', '
 			UPDATE {db_prefix}pm_recipients
 			SET in_inbox = {int:in_inbox}
-			WHERE FIND_IN_SET({int:minusone}, message_labels)',
+			WHERE FIND_IN_SET({int:minusone}, labels)',
 			array(
 				'in_inbox' => 1,
 				'minusone' => -1,

+ 1 - 1
other/upgrade_2-1_postgresql.sql

@@ -720,7 +720,7 @@ ADD COLUMN in_inbox smallint NOT NULL default '0';
 		$smcFunc['db_query']('', '
 			UPDATE {db_prefix}pm_recipients
 			SET in_inbox = {int:in_inbox}
-			WHERE FIND_IN_SET({int:minus_one}, message_labels)',
+			WHERE FIND_IN_SET({int:minus_one}, labels)',
 			array(
 				'in_inbox' => 1,
 				'minus_one' => -1,

+ 1 - 1
other/upgrade_2-1_sqlite.sql

@@ -697,7 +697,7 @@ ADD COLUMN in_inbox tinyint(3) NOT NULL default '0';
 		$smcFunc['db_query']('', '
 			UPDATE {db_prefix}pm_recipients
 			SET in_inbox = {int:in_inbox}
-			WHERE FIND_IN_SET({int:minus_one}, message_labels)',
+			WHERE FIND_IN_SET({int:minus_one}, labels)',
 			array(
 				'in_inbox' => 1,
 				'minus_one' => -1,